On-call ambulance hub faces the axe

An ambulance hub covering Henley and the surrounding areas is to be scrapped.

Southern Medical Rescue, based at the Greys Green Business Centre, was established in 2019. It is a private ambulance provider contracted by the South Central Ambulance Service and the current deal ends on March 31.
